Ruth Meena

Former Collaborating Researcher

Ruth Meena is a feminist activist and researcher. She is Professor Emeritus at the University of Dar es Salaam, where she served in the Department of Political Science for almost three decades. Currently, she is managing an Innovative Learning Centre. She has taught at the University of Florida (as a Fulbright fellow), Beloit College and been a visiting fellow at the University of Stanford as well as at the Chr. Michelson Institute in Norway.
Recent publications include

Gender in Southern Africa: Conceptual Issues (ed., SAPES publication).
“A Conversation with Bibi Titi: A Political Veteran”, in Mbilinyi et.al (2003): Activist Voices: Feminist Struggles for an Alternative World.
“Women in Tanzania”, in Walter and Tripp (2003): The Greenwood Encyclopaedia of Women’s Issues Worldwide.

Ruth has been part of the Tanzanian research team for the UNRISD project on Political and Social Economy of Care.
